The Importance of Workplace Health and Safety A healthy workplace is more than just a compliance goal; it’s a cornerstone of employee satisfaction and business performance. Employees who feel safe and supported are more likely to be productive, engaged, and loyal to their organizations. Conversely, unsafe work environments can lead to accidents, higher absenteeism, and increased costs from workers’ compensation claims...
